B282E-15-DRIVER PUDDLE LAMP CONTROL - CIRCUIT SHORT TO BATTERY OR OPEN





For a complete wiring diagram, refer to the Wiring Information.

- When Monitored:
Continuously.

- Set Condition:
The Door Module senses a short high or an open on the (M41) Driver Puddle Lamp Driver circuit for more than two seconds with the lamp switched on.





1. TEST FOR INTERMITTENT CONDITION
1. Turn the ignition on.
2. Using a scan tool, record and erase Diagnostic Trouble Codes (DTCs).
3. Turn the turn signal on, if equipped with turn signal mirror.
4. Turn the puddle lamps on. NOTE: Verify the panel lamps dimmer switch is not in the defeat (off) position.

5. Turn the rear defogger on, if equipped with heated mirror.
6. Press and release the Mirror Select switch to select the Driver Outside Rearview Mirror.
7. Operate the Mirror Adjust switch in all directions several times while monitoring the scan tool for DTCs. NOTE: After adjusting the mirror in one direction wait at least two seconds before adjusting the mirror in the opposite direction, as this will allow time for an active fault to set if present.

Does the scan tool display as active: B282E-15-DRIVER PUDDLE LAMP CONTROL - CIRCUIT SHORT TO BATTERY OR OPEN?

Yes

- Go To 2

No

- The conditions that caused this code to set are not present at this time. For vehicle's equipped with folding outside rearview mirrors, repeat test with mirror folded. If DTC is now active, Go To 2. Otherwise, using the wiring diagrams as a guide, check all related splices and connectors for signs of water intrusion, corrosion, pushed out or bent terminals and poor pin fit.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

2. CHECK (M41) DRIVER PUDDLE LAMP DRIVER CIRCUIT FOR A SHORT TO VOLTAGE




1. Turn the ignition off.
2. Disconnect Driver Outside Rearview Mirror C1 (Component Side) connector from the Door Module C1 connector.
3. Turn the ignition on.
4. Measure the voltage of the (M41) Driver Puddle Lamp Driver circuit between the Driver Outside Rearview Mirror C1 (Component Side) connector and ground.

Is there any voltage present?

Yes

- Repair the (M41) Driver Puddle Lamp Driver circuit for a short to voltage. If the wiring harness and connector are okay, replace the Driver Outside Rearview Mirror. Outside Rearview Mirror - Removal.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

No

- Go To 3

3. CHECK (M41) DRIVER PUDDLE LAMP DRIVER CIRCUIT AND (P591) DRIVER MIRROR TURN SIGNAL/PUDDLE LAMP RETURN CIRCUIT FOR AN OPEN




1. Turn the ignition off.
2. Disconnect the Driver Outside Rearview Mirror C2 (Component Side) connector from the Door Module C2 connector.

NOTE: The Ohmmeter positive lead must be connected to the (M41) Driver Puddle Lamp Driver circuit and the negative lead to the (P591) Driver Mirror Turn Signal/Puddle Lamp Return circuit for the test results to be valid.

3. Measure the resistance between the (M41) Driver Puddle Lamp Driver circuit and the (P591) Driver Mirror Turn Signal/Puddle Lamp Return circuit at the Driver Outside Rearview Mirror C1 & C2 (Component Side) connector.

Is the resistance above 1000 Ohms?

Yes

- Repair the (M41) Driver Puddle Lamp Driver circuit or the (P591) Driver Mirror Turn Signal/Puddle Lamp Return circuit for an open. If the wiring harness and connector are okay, replace the Driver Outside Rearview Mirror. Outside Rearview Mirror - Removal.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

No

- Go To 4

4. CHECK (M41) DRIVER PUDDLE LAMP DRIVER CIRCUIT FOR A SHORT TO A DRIVER MIRROR DRIVER CIRCUIT




1. Measure the resistance between the (M41) Driver Puddle Lamp Driver circuit and each of the Driver Mirror Driver circuits

Is the resistance below 10K Ohms for any measurement?

Yes

- Repair all circuits with a resistance below 10K Ohms for a short to the (M41) Driver Puddle Lamp Driver circuit. If the wiring harness and connector are okay, replace the Driver Outside Rearview Mirror. Outside Rearview Mirror - Removal.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

No

- Go To 5

5. CHECK (M41) DRIVER PUDDLE LAMP DRIVER CIRCUIT FOR A SHORT TO THE (C16) DRIVER MIRROR HEATER DRIVER CIRCUIT OR TO THE (P501) DRIVER MIRROR TURN SIGNAL DRIVER CIRCUIT




1. For Heated Mirror, measure the resistance between the (M41) Driver Puddle Lamp Driver circuit and the (C16) Driver Mirror Heater Driver circuit at the Driver Outside Rearview Mirror C1 and C2 (Component Side) connectors.
2. For Turn Signal Mirror, measure the resistance between the (M41) Driver Puddle Lamp Driver circuit and the (P501) Driver Mirror Turn Signal Driver circuit at the Driver Outside Rearview Mirror C1 and C2 (Component Side) connectors.

Is the resistance below 10K Ohms for either measurement?

Yes

- Repair all circuits with a resistance below 10K Ohms for a short to the (M41) Driver Puddle Lamp Driver circuit. If the wiring harness and connector are okay, replace the Driver Outside Rearview Mirror. Outside Rearview Mirror - Removal.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

No

- Go To 6

6. CHECK (M41) DRIVER PUDDLE LAMP DRIVER CIRCUIT FOR A SHORT TO THE (P711) DRIVER BLIND SPOT DRIVER CIRCUIT




1. Measure the resistance between the (M41) Driver Puddle Lamp Driver circuit and the (P711) Driver Blind Spot Signal Driver circuit at the Driver Outside Rearview Mirror C1 (Component Side) connector.

Is the resistance below 10K Ohms?

Yes

- Repair the short between the (M41) Driver Puddle Lamp Driver circuit and the (P711) Driver Blind Spot Signal Driver circuit. If the wiring harness and connector are okay, replace the Driver Outside Rearview Mirror. Outside Rearview Mirror - Removal.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.

No

- Inspect the wiring and connectors for damage and repair as necessary. If the wiring and connectors are okay, replace the Door Module. Body Verification Test.
- Perform the BODY VERIFICATION TEST. Body Verification Test.
